New Techniques in Signal and Image Processing

Abstract

A multidimensional periodicity detection algorithm is established, and implementation has been made on ECoG data and with broadband and I/f noise. The algorithm requires the characterization of periodic continuous wavelet transforms, and the solution of an optimization problem coupled with an averaging method for mixed-norm spaces. A transition of this technology has been made to Techno-Sciences, Inc. in their NASA supported work for Health Maintenance of jet engines using eddy current sensors. A multidimensional irregular sampling technique is also established, and the corresponding algorithm solves signal reconstruction problems in MRI for sampled spectral data on interleaving spirals related to fast imaging techniques. The tools required are our results from the theory of frames, as well as the Beurling-Landau analysis of balayage.
